About Nevada UAP sightings

Nevada's relationship with UAP research is inseparable from the Nevada Test and Training Range and the infamous Groom Lake facility in the Tikaboo Valley. While many Nevada sightings near the test range are plausibly related to classified aircraft programs — the U-2, SR-71, B-2, and F-117 were all tested here — the sheer volume and variety of reports suggests a phenomenon extending beyond any single explanation.

Nellis AFB in Las Vegas is home to some of the most advanced fighter and adversarial training operations in the world. The NTTR encompasses nearly three million acres of restricted airspace — the largest in the United States — and is home to classified programs whose characteristics may appear extraordinary to external observers.

The Rachel, Nevada corridor on State Route 375 (the Extraterrestrial Highway) draws researchers and witnesses from around the world. The town of Rachel, with fewer than 100 permanent residents, generates a disproportionate number of credible reports from dedicated sky watchers.
